                                 S. 284

       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of 
     the United States of America in Congress assembled,

     SECTION 1. SHORT TITLE.

       This Act may be cited as the ``Congressional Award Program 
     Reauthorization Act''.

     SEC. 2. TERMINATION.

       (a) In General.--Section 108 of the Congressional Award Act 
     (2 U.S.C. 808) is amended by striking ``October 1, 2023'' and 
     inserting ``October 1, 2028''.
       (b) Retroactive Effective Date.--The amendment made by 
     subsection (a) shall take effect as if enacted on October 1, 
     2023.

     SEC. 3. OTHER AMENDMENTS.

       Section 102 of the Congressional Award Act (2 U.S.C. 802) 
     is amended--
       (1) in subsection (a), by striking ``Each medal shall 
     consist of gold-plate over bronze, rhodium over bronze, or 
     bronze and shall be struck in accordance with subsection 
     (f).''; and
       (2) in subsection (f)(1), in the second sentence, by 
     striking ``Subject to subsection (a), the'' and inserting 
     ``The''.
